Transaction 2db3127683aafdb5ae97659dcf410ba13e25545a4feab588c8dd6e335e071777
1 Input
1 Output
-
2db3127683aafdb5ae97659dcf410ba13e25545a4feab588c8dd6e335e071777:0
- value
- 384663
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 eaf1ca3a1b57420a2cf78f7590e6eb548c80c726ce72db6433df009faac381c8
- address
- bc1patcu5wsm2apq5t8h3a6epeht2jxgp3exeeedkepnmuqfl2krs8yqtljpja